Re: 2014 CLEVELAND BROWNS FREE AGENCY WATCH

The fact is that we don't even have to make choices. We don't even have to be clever about how the cap situation is handled. We can sign all of our guys this year, take care of all the guys next year, add a couple key FAs, and sign our draft class without being in cap danger. The cap is going up, resigning guys like DQ and Rubin will lower their numbers significantly, TRich penalty money will roll off the books, JT's number drops a couple mil.

Our bigger issue is whether guys don't want to come here, or want out. It's also an issue that we're not out in front of resigning guys long term prior to All-Pro years. Other than that, we're in a really special place with our cap situation.


Adding Byrd and/or Tate: Byrd is a better signing. We need a RB, especially with a possible rookie Qb working his way in. Byrd could very well make the defense special though. A good FS eats desperation plays, buys time for the pass rush, and forces Qb's to play safe. If we add Byrd to what we already have, there's not really anywhere safe you can go with the football.
Putting money into a FA RB, with an offense that makes 1k yd rushers out of absolute nobody's, doesn't make a whole lot of sense. We can afford it, but I don't see it as something that will make us a whole lot better on offense. It's more of a move that makes you appear more credible on paper, imo.
